Cómo tocar Apple Pie en el ukelele
Prueba el corcheas abajo-arriba como punto de partida: d u d u. La estás tocando en C mayor. Las formas no dan miedo, está en la lista de canciones fáciles para ukelele, nivel novato.
8 acordes de ukelele en "Apple Pie" de The Scary Jokes: Am, C, D, Dm, E, F, G y G7
